  • Hal : Malcolm, I can't believe what I'm hearing. Your best friend is in the hospital, and you're here helping me stalk a 10-year-old.

    Malcolm : I'm trying, but visiting someone in the hospital isn't as easy as you might think.

    Hal : Malcolm, don't you see what you're doing? You're just avoiding an unpleasant situation.

    Malcolm : I know. It's just that Stevie and I have never really talked seriously about his illnesses. We've kind of had this unspoken agreement that he was just a regular kid. If I had to see him lying in his hospital bed hooked up to God knows what, it's kind of hard to pretend like nothing's wrong. I just don't know what to say.

    Hal : Son, don't think about it. Sometimes all you have to say is hello.

    Malcolm : That's a great way to put it. So simple.
